What is the LockDown browser on Mac

The LockDown bowser is a tool that stops users from accessing browsers and other apps where they could cheat during an exam. It’s used throughout the US and in other countries, and when it’s activated, you can only use your computer for the test you’re taking. It’s like a standard website blocker but much more powerful.

How to uninstall the LockDown browser on Mac

You shouldn’t have too many problems deleting the LockDown browser. In most cases, you can drag and drop your file into the Trash folder. Once you’ve done that, go to your Trash folder and select Empty. If that doesn’t work, select the LockDown browser and click on File > Move to Trash. Then, you can again go to the Trash folder and empty it.

1. Uninstall LockDown browser using its original installer

When you download the LockDown browser, you’ll typically find an uninstaller. Besides downloading the tool on your device, you can utilize this to remove it later.

If you want to uninstall the app using the original LockDown browser installer, follow the instructions listed below:

  1. Navigate to Finder and look for LockDown browser; it should be in the Applications folder.
  2. Once you’ve found this folder, select the installer.
  3. Follow the on-screen instructions to uninstall LockDown browser on Mac.

2. Manually delete the LockDown browser via Finder

It’s also possible to get rid of the LockDown browser via the Finder app. Note that if you want to pick a different browser from what you used the LockDown software in later, you need to learn how to change the default browser on Mac.

Here are the instructions to manually delete LockDown Browser via Finder:

  1. Open the Finder app.
  2. Right-click on the LockDown browser in the Applications folder. If you aren’t using a mouse, hold the Control key and your trackpad simultaneously instead.
  3. When the list of options appears, select Move to Trash/Bin.
  4. Go to your Trash folder and select Empty in the top right-hand corner.

3. Remove leftover files from the Library folder

Once you’ve gotten rid of the main app, you may not have removed absolutely everything. For this reason, you’ll then need to manually delete any leftover files.

Here are the instructions you should follow to clear leftover files from your Library folder:

  1. Open Finder and select Go, followed by Go to Folder.
  2. Type each of these separately: ~/Library/Application Support, ~/Library/Cookies, ~/Library/Preferences, and ~/Library/LaunchAgents/.
  3. Each time you go into a folder, delete any lingering files and programs associated with the LockDown browser.

mPDF is a PHP library that can generate PDF files from UTF-8 encoded HTML. The original author, Ian Back, wrote mPDF to output PDF files "on the fly" from his website and handle different languages. It is slower than original scripts like HTML2FPDF and produces larger files when using Unicode fonts, but supports CSS styles etc. and has a lot of enhancements. Supports almost all languages, including RTL (Arabic and Hebrew) and CJK (Chinese, Japanese and Korean). Supports nested block-level elements (such as P, DIV),
